Graphical analysis is commonly used to determine unknown physical properties. For quantities that are linearly proportional to each other, physicists often use the slope of the best‑fit line to a scatter plot in order to determine the proportionality constant.

A common physics lab experiment involves hanging different masses ?? from a spring of unknown spring constant ?. The resulting spring stretches Δ?? are then plotted versus the weight ??? of each hanging mass, where ? is the gravitational acceleration.

What is the algebraic expression for the slope of the resulting best‑fit line? Assume that the positive ?-direction is downwards
